Bruno Coelho dominates Rd2 in Portugal

Last weekend the 2nd round of the Portuguese Nationals for 1/8th and 1/10th scale were held at the Maia track close to Oporto. Mugen/Novarossi driver Bruno Coelho continued on his preparation for this year’s 1/8th Euros in his country by dominating qualifying in this and the 1/10th scale class each by a margin of two laps. In the finals it was again Bruno who easily took the win in 1/8th scale by 10 laps ahead of the Xray pairing of Paulo Mota and Claudio Souto. In the 1/10th scale class Bruno won by a 4 lap margin in front of Pedro Sousa in 2nd and Mario Miranda in 3rd.

Xray RX8 brass engine mount

Xray have produced this optional brass engine mount for the RX8 that provides solid engine mounting and easy adjustment. This 90g weight is heavier by 60g than the standard aluminium monoblock. With this extra weight the car has more in-corner steering as well as increased overall traction. CNC-machined from premium brass material it is made with the highest tolerances using premium fully-automatic German CNC machines. Ultra-strong construction provides extra long life and durability in even the most extreme racing conditions.

IRCC2012 Nagoya Airport race – Announcement

The organisers of the IRCC event that takes place in Japan from the 15th to the 17th of June have been in contact to tell us about this year’s event. The race is unique in that it will be held in Nagoya International airport, in a meeting room near the arrivals section. With the airport having a hotel and restaurants, you wont need to do much traveling and can in fact access the track by foot. After a successful event in 2011 in which current 1/12th world champion Naoto Matsukura won 1/12th and GT class and RC legend Masami Hirosaka entered as a guest driver and won 17.5turns touring class the event is again open to international competitors for almost all electric on road classes in both 1/10th and 1/12th scale. Óscar Cabezas wins Spanish Nationals Rd2

The second round of Spanish 1/8 On-Road Nationals was held at the Elche track near Alicante managed by Club Carsol. It was a hard race, with temperatures over 35ºC, 50ºC on the asphalt and a high relative humidity making it a hard test for engines and fuel. The Elche track is small, but really fast and so lap times are just about 12 seconds. Oscar Cabezas (Motonica / Novarossi / Merlin Fuel) TQ’d and set a new track record. After winning the semi-final, Cabezas kept the first place during almost 30 minutes, closely followed by Sergio Montensinos, who managed to take the first place in the tire change. Oscar again took the first place after a few laps and a few laps later Montesinos had a glow plug failure, and Cabezas, who was driving with no brakes after a crash with Montesinos could set a comfortable and safe pace to finish the race in first position.

3Racing F1 wings & JLB03 Type A body

3Racing’s new High Downforce lexan front wing for direct drive F1 chassis, fits the Tamiya F103, F104, their own F109 and soon to be released F113. The front wing has been designed and tested for the purpose of performance under racing conditions. The replaceable airfoil part of the wing is made of clear polycarbonate while the main nose part is made of impact resistant composite plastic providing the necessary structural integrity.

Xray RX8 adjustable aluminium servo saver

For the RX8 Xray have introduced this aluminium servo saver with adjustable rod mount to allow quick and easy adjustment of steering ackermann with 4 settings available. Ultra-strong construction for increased lifespan and durability it has been CNC-machined from premium Swiss 7075 T6 aluminium.

JJ Wang joins Thunder Power RC

Better known as a gas onroad racer new Thunder Power RC signing JJ Wang is making a name for himself throughout China as one of the rising stars of modified touring car and EP offroad. The 14 year old has launched his EP career with a 4th place finish in the FWD class at this year’s TITC race. Stepping up his game, powered by Thunder Power RC, JJ recently won the EP 4WD Short Course Truck and 2WD Buggy classes at the Horizon Hobby Cup. JJ will run Thunder Power RC Z3R motors and batteries to power his 2012-2013 racing season in China and at various International and US electric/LiPo events. JJ had this to say:

I’m very motivated and excited to join the Thunder Power RC team. I think their products have very high quality and I’m looking forward to using them in the upcoming season.

Victory for Robert Pietsch at Austrian GP

Last weekend the Austrian EFRA GP for 1/8th Onroad was held at the 2013 1/8th Euro-B track in Aigen/Schlaegl Austria. Only 28 entries showed up but the reigning world champion Robert Pietsch was also there. A lot of drivers started already with practice on Thursday in perfect weather conditions and on Friday most of the drivers had already arrived for practice. On Saturday the weather changed completely, the whole day with rain for Qualifying and only 2 drivers tried to run on the wet track. Weather for Sunday was good but cold which was very good for the engines and everybody could feel the extra horsepower from the good and fresh air.
